PPosted: August 03, 2016 Gymnastics Registration is now open for dozens of classes and activities designed to get you moving, keep you thinking, and enjoy shared experiences with others. You’ll find a complete listing in the fall 2016 edition of Go! Gaithersburg, the City’s comprehensive guide to recreation classes, facility information, cultural arts, and other activities, available online here and at all City facilities. With programs for preschoolers, youth, teens, and adults, you’ll discover an array of fitness, dance, aquatics and special interest offerings. Choose from seven different yoga offerings, step up the intensity with PiYo and Zumba, learn to paint, and even explore robotics. When not taking a class, keep your workouts going at the Fitness Zone at the Activity Center at Bohrer Park and at the Fitness Center at the Benjamin Gaither Center for those 55 and older. Art classes and workshops for children and adults, including painting, drawing, musical theater, and stained glass, are offered at the Arts Barn, Gaithersburg’s premiere cultural arts facility. Registration for these classes is ongoing and takes place year ‘round. The Go! Gaithersburg Guide also includes a listing of facilities available to rent for birthday parties and other social occasions, a schedule of upcoming cultural arts programs and special events, after school opportunities for students, and information about the City’s Skate Park, Miniature Golf Park, and Aquatic and Recreation Centers. The Go! Gaithersburg Guide is a publication of the Gaithersburg Department of Parks, Recreation and Culture. It is printed four times a year, in August, December, March, and May.
